In order for that to work you'd have to keep Yabusele stashed for another year, and trade Rozier for cap relief in order to sign Hayward.

You'd also have to wait to trade for Butler and Davis until after signing Hayward, and Hayward may not sign here if you don't have them first.  Also, once you make the pick you'll need the outgoing salary to match in trade, but have to wait another 30 days to make the trade.  That's a long time to wait on a deal and it could easily fall apart.

We're saving over $1M on the #1 => #3 move. Stashing Yabusele is pretty trivial in this scenario, and it's not crazy to expect Hayward would take like a 3% pay cut if he knew Butler and Davis were coming. So, I don't think we're stuck on Hayward.

I agree the 30 days would be crazy, and the whole thing would be pretty unprecedented. Then again, KG was no guarantee when we traded #5 for Ray Allen. He could have personally vetoed it still.

It would all come back to New Orleans. Hayward would have all the motivation in the world to get it done, and so would Chicago as they would look awful backing out after months to years of conversations about Butler, with a strong deal on agreed to. Trusting New Orleans to trade Anthony Davis 30 days later is in fact scary (although ending up stuck with Hayward and Butler isn't exactly the end of the world).
